Kwara Employs 1,410 Teachers

Date: 2012-09-17

No fewer than 1,410 teachers were employed in last one year, the Kwara State Governor, Alhaji AbdulFatah Ahmed has disclosed.

Addressing the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) stalwarts at the Charity House of the Iloffa Road resident of the Waziri of Ilorin, yesterday in Ilorin, the governor said the government had settle salaries of all teachers.

Governor Ahmed who disclosed that the state already had 25,000 teachers across primary school in the state said arrangement had been concluded on the approval of 181 projects across primary schools in the state.

He also told party members about policies and programmes of his government, clearing air on the delay that greeted payment of local government salaries.

Also speaking, a permanent member I of the state Universal Basic Education Board (SUBEB), Barrister Zhikrullahi Sholageru said arrangement had been concluded on the commencement of the projects.

Also speaking, the state Commissioner for Works and Transport, Abubakar Kannike said the Kaima/Kishi road is to gulp N6 billion.

He added that the state government had notified the Federal Government in the project since it is Federal Government project.

Kannike who spoke about various projects embarked upon by the present administration, appealed to the people to exercise patient with the government.

The state Commissioner for Energy also spoke about several projects embarked upon through his ministry.
